How to plot a reflection

Step 1: Plot the coordinates of the original image
Step 2: Draw the reflection line (given question)
Step 3: Plot each reflected point an equal distance away from the reflection line
Step 4: Join the new points

Ex. Plot the qua drilateral A (1,0) , B (1,2), C ( 3, 3) , D ( 3,-1) reflect ( ABCD) in the y-axis and label the image A'B'C'D'











Ex. Plot the triangle X (-1,3) , Y ( 0,3) Z (-3,-1) Reflect the figure over the horizontal line that passes through (0,-2) label the image X'Y'Z'
